The $1.8 Trillion Deficit: Bitcoin's 'Digital Gold' Narrative Meets Its Stress Test

Wallets | 0xMax |

The U.S. federal deficit has hit $1.8 trillion. That number alone is not new—but the panic it is seeding in bond markets is. Over the past 72 hours, I've watched the 10-year Treasury yield climb 20 basis points, while Bitcoin stayed range-bound between $68,000 and $70,000. The market is holding its breath, waiting for the next data point. Tracing the silence that broke the ICO boom, I recognize this pattern: the quiet before a narrative either breaks or bends.

### Context: Why Now? The deficit figure is a lagging indicator, but the panic is forward-looking. Investors are pricing in the risk that the U.S. government's fiscal trajectory will force the Federal Reserve to either keep rates high or resume quantitative easing. Either path has implications for Bitcoin. The asset's hard cap of 21 million BTC—a protocol-level guarantee—positions it as a non-sovereign store of value in a world of fiat debasement. Since the spot ETF approvals in 2024, institutional flows have added a new layer of demand. In my work as an exchange market lead, I've seen first-hand how ETF flows amplify macro narratives. But the question remains: does deficit panic actually drive Bitcoin higher, or is it a trap?

### Core: The Data Behind the Signal Let's break down the numbers. The U.S. deficit is now approximately 6.5% of GDP, and the national debt exceeds $35 trillion. Bitcoin's annual inflation rate is 0.8%, dropping to 0.4% after the next halving in 2028. The scarcity argument is mathematically sound. Based on my audit experience during the 2017 ICO boom, I've learned that supply constraints only matter if demand expects future scarcity. Right now, the demand signal is mixed. ETF inflows have been positive but not explosive: net inflows over the past month are roughly $1.2 billion, a fraction of the deficit's scale. Meanwhile, the Crypto Fear & Greed Index has dropped from 72 to 45 in two weeks, indicating growing anxiety. The analysis from the second-stage deep report confirms that the deficit panic is about 50-70% priced in. The remaining 30-50% is the uncertainty of how the Fed will react. Catching the signal before the market blinks means watching real yields, not just headlines.

The historical precedent is instructive. In March 2020, Bitcoin fell 50% alongside equities during the COVID liquidity crisis. In 2022, it dropped 75% as the Fed hiked rates to combat inflation. In both cases, the 'digital gold' narrative failed in the short term. The deficit panic of 2025 could follow the same pattern if it triggers a liquidity crunch. The risk matrix from the deep analysis assigns a medium-high probability to a scenario where deficit fears lead to a broad risk-off move, with Bitcoin declining 15-20% before recovering. The key variable is the U.S. dollar liquidity index—if the Fed's reverse repo facility drains, risk assets rally. If it rises, cash is king.

### Contrarian: The Unreported Angle Here is what the headlines miss: the deficit panic might be a 'sell the news' event for Bitcoin. The 'hard cap' narrative is already the dominant story among crypto natives and institutional allocators. When everyone expects Bitcoin to rise on fiscal profligacy, the trade becomes crowded. The contrarian angle is that the panic could actually accelerate regulatory tightening. If the U.S. government sees Bitcoin as a threat to its ability to manage the national debt, it may impose stricter reporting requirements or even capital controls on crypto exchanges. Remember, the invisible contract binding our digital tribes is not just code—it's trust in the regulatory environment. Binance's $4.3 billion fine in 2023 showed that regulatory licenses are the deepest moat, but they also create concentration risk. If a major exchange faces liquidity issues due to a panic-induced bank run, the entire market could suffer. The deep analysis highlights that the true risk is not the deficit itself, but the market's reaction to the deficit: forced selling, margin calls, and a flight to cash.

### Takeaway: What to Watch Next Leading the herd through the volatility fog requires a clear focus on three metrics: the 10-year Treasury yield, the DXY index, and Bitcoin ETF net flows. If the yield stays below 4.5%, Bitcoin's rally is intact. If it breaks above 4.8%, expect a correction. The takeaway is not to bet on the narrative, but to bet on the data. The deficit will not be solved overnight, but the market's reaction to it will be. Watch for the signal before the market blinks.
